To help you avoid any 'bad review' scenarios with your own extensions, here are a few tips I swear by. First, gentle brushing is paramount – always start from the ends and work your way up, using a specialized extension brush that won't snag or pull. Second, deep conditioning treatments are your absolute best friend, especially for longer lengths like 24-inch platinum hair. Platinum shades can be more prone to dryness, so keeping them deeply hydrated is crucial to prevent breakage and maintain that silky, smooth feel. I exclusively use sulfate-free shampoo and conditioner, and once a week, I treat my hair to a nourishing mask. Additionally, sleeping with your hair in a loose braid or ponytail helps immensely in preventing tangling and matting overnight, which can lead to a really frustrating 'bad' experience in the morning.
